【jQuery图片选项卡商品轮播代码】是一种常见的前端网页交互设计,主要应用于电子商务网站或产品展示页面,通过JavaScript库jQuery实现动态的图片切换效果。在本案例中,它结合了选项卡(Tab)功能和商品轮播(Carousel)概念,为用户提供了一种直观且互动的浏览体验。
选项卡(Tab)是一种用户界面设计模式,它允许用户在多个视图或内容之间切换,每个视图都位于独立的“选项卡”之下,这样可以有效地组织和管理页面信息,提高用户体验。在JavaScript特效中,选项卡通常通过监听用户的点击事件来显示或隐藏相应的内容区域。
商品轮播则是一种图片展示方式,用于在一个有限的空间内展示多张商品图片,通常包括自动轮播、左右箭头切换、点状指示器等功能。在jQuery中,我们可以通过操作DOM元素,改变图片的显示状态,配合定时器实现自动轮播效果,并通过事件监听处理用户的手动切换。
这个压缩包中的"1306"可能是示例代码的文件名,可能包含了HTML、CSS和JavaScript文件,分别负责页面结构、样式和行为。HTML部分可能包含若干个图片容器和控制按钮的元素,CSS用于美化这些元素,而JavaScript则是实现轮播逻辑的关键,它可能会使用到jQuery库的一些核心方法,如`.click()`(处理点击事件)、`.fadeIn()`和`.fadeOut()`(实现淡入淡出效果)、`.animate()`(动画效果)以及`.delay()`(延迟执行)等。
在实际应用中,开发者可能需要根据具体需求对这些代码进行定制,例如调整轮播速度、添加无限循环功能、设置图片预加载机制,或者增加触摸滑动支持以适应移动设备。此外,为了优化性能和提高可维护性,还可以考虑将JavaScript代码模块化,使用jQuery的插件结构,或者与现代前端框架(如React、Vue.js或Angular)集成。
这个"jQuery图片选项卡商品轮播代码"是一个典型的前端交互组件,它结合了选项卡和轮播两种常见设计模式,通过jQuery库实现了高效且灵活的图片切换效果,适用于各种电商或产品展示场景。理解和掌握这种代码有助于前端开发者提升网页的用户体验和视觉吸引力。